The U.S. federal government's debt surpassed $40 trillion for the first time on Aug. 19, highlighting the staggering scale of the country's debt burden.

It would take 110 years to pay off the debt even at a rate of $1 billion per day. The figure works out to roughly $117,000 in debt per U.S. resident.

The unchecked expansion of U.S. debt is not only eroding the country's economic growth potential but also weighing heavily on the global economy.

The $40 trillion debt burden could export risks to the global economy by driving up financing costs, disrupting cross-border capital flows and undermining market liquidity, creating a domino effect across global markets.
